کال

تجربیات کامپیوتر، الکترونیک و لینوکس عبد

منبع تغذیه سوئیچینگ DC/DC با LM2576

۱۳ مرداد ۱۳۸۷ در دسته الکترونیک٬ سوئیچینگ

مبدل‌های DC/DC از پر کاربرد‌ترین استفاده‌های سوئیچینگ می‌باشد. تراشه‌های فراوانی نیز برای این منظور وجود دارد. یکی از این تراشه‌های LM2576 است که می‌توان به سادگی به کمک آن یک مبدل DC/DC درست کرد.

اول ممکنه بپرسید که چرا LM2576؟ خوب مشخصه به علت مسخره بودن بازار الکترونیک ما، شما به عنوان یک طراح (علاقه‌مند) باید بروید جمهوری (بورس بازار سنتی الکترونیک در تهران) و به صورت کاملاً سنتی (مغازه به مغازه)  بررسی کنید چه قطعاتی در بازار وجود دارد (اگر هم در شهرستان باشید که بد‌تر).  سپس بر اساس قطعاتی که تهیه کرده‌اید طراحی را انجام دهید!

خوب از این نق‌زدن‌ها که بگذریم، من اولین مدار‌ (البته شاید به نوعی دومی) سوئیچینگ خودم را با این تراشه درست کردم. این قطعه در سه مدل فروخته می‌شود. با ولتاژهای ثابت 3.3v 5v 12v 15v، با ولتاژ‌ قابل تنظیم (adjustable) و مدل ولتاژ بالا (HV) که ولتاژ ورودی از 40v در مدل‌های معمول در آن به 60v افزایش پیدا کرده است. بنابر این شما در هنگام خرید این قطعه باید دقت کنید که کدام مدل را انتخاب می‌کنید. مدلی که من در مدارم استفاده کرده‌ام LM2576T-5.0 است که ولتاژ خروجی ثابت 5.0v دارد و اگر اشتباه نکنم حدود ۷۵۰ تومان خریدم (سال ۸۶).

حالا این LM2576 چیست؟ در اینجا راهنمای قطعه جواب سوال را می‌دهد:

Simple SWITCHER® 3A Step-Down Voltage Regulator

خوب این تراشه می‌تونه تا 3A جریان ایجاد کنه و یک رگولاتور Step-Down است به این معنی که ولتاژ خروجی کمتر از ولتاژ ورودی است. به این رگولاتور‌ها Buck هم گفته می‌شود (در مقابل Boost که افزاینده ولتاژ است). جزئیات بیشتر را در می‌توانید در دیتاشیت مطالعه کنید.

LM2576 به قطعات جانبی زیادی نیاز نداره و مدار ساده‌ای داره:

همان طور که مشخصه، این مدار فقط نیاز به یک دیود سریع شاتکی، یک سلف با هسته فریت و دو خازن داره. البته در مدل‌های با ولتاژ قابل تنظیم، نیاز به دو مقاومت به عنوان مقسم ولتاژ نیز هست.

سادگی این مدار کمک کرد که چند روز پیش تنبلی رو کنار بزنم و  مدار بالا را روی بردبورد ببندم (بعد از یک سال از خرید LM2576!) مدار بالا رو بر روی بردبورد بستم.

LM2576

چندتا مقاوت ۲.۷ اهم دو وات هم به عنوان مصرف کننده متصل کردم. البته توانی که روی مقاومت تلف می‌شه بیشتر از ۲ وات است (برای جریان بیشتر از ۸۰۰ میلی‌آمپر) به همین دلیل نباید مدت زمان زیادی این مقاومت‌ها رو در مدار قرار داد. ولتاژ در شرایط بی باری 5.05ٰV و در حالتی که جریان حدود ۲ آمپر می‌شد به 4.98V کاهش پیدا می‌کرد. متاسفانه به علت فقر! و نداشتن یک اسیلوسکپ نمی‌توانم سیگنا‌ل‌های سوئیچنگ این تراشه رو ببینم! اگر رفتم دانشگاه و با اسکپ مدار رو تست کردم حتما براتون عکسش رو اینجا قرار می‌دهم.

برای اینکه به صورت جدی بتونم از این مدار استفاده کنم، باید بورد مدار چاپی‌ آن را درست می‌کردم. بورد رو با برنامه gEDA طراحی کردم (انشاالله در اولین فرصت یک توضیحی برای این برنامه لینوکسی خوب، می‌نویسم). در ابتدا برای طراحی بورد باید شماتیک آن کشیده شود:

در مرحله بعدی از روی شماتیک باید بورد طراحی بشه که من با برنامه PCB این طراحی رو انجام دادم (PCB هم قسمتی از برنامه gEDA است).

بورد lm2576

در آخر سر هم می‌رسیم به قسمت پر زحت ولی جذاب ساخت بورد مدار چاپی (در خونه) و سپس لحیم کردن قطعات بر روی بورد (انشاالله به صورت مفصل درباره روش‌های درست کردن بورد در خانه خواهم نوشت).

(+) فایل PDF شماتیک

(+)فایل PDF بورد مدار چاپی

(+)فایل فشرده شده شامل فایل‌های طراحی شماتیک و مدار چاپی و خروجی‌های PDF تولید شده.

۱۵ نظر به “منبع تغذیه سوئیچینگ DC/DC با LM2576”

  • حمید رستمی
    ۱۴ مرداد ۱۳۸۷ at ۱:۰۷ ق.ظ

    خیلی جالب و بدرد بخوره

    ممنون از اینکه تا این حد OpenHardware عمل میکنی

    با tar.bz2 بودن فایلهای فشرده هم خیلی حال کردم !!

  • میثم نهنجی
    ۳۰ مرداد ۱۳۸۷ at ۲:۰۸ ق.ظ

    اگه مطالبت رو به صورت pdf ارائه بدی خیلی بهتره.

    عبد
    چرا pdf؟

  • hadi
    ۱۱ شهریور ۱۳۸۷ at ۱۱:۰۴ ق.ظ

    خیلی ممنون
    اگه اطلاعاتی درباره فروشندگان ایرانی یا خارجی یا هر مطلبی در مورد pv regulator ها دراید لطف کرده برای من ارسال کنید با تشکر فراوان!!!

  • مریم
    ۶ مهر ۱۳۸۷ at ۶:۳۴ ب.ظ

    salam
    khobi?
    bebin man reshtam electronice.sale sevom hastam.
    midoni float to manbae taghziye dc che kari anjam mide?
    kheyli moheme age mishe zodtar javab bede.
    mr30

  • طاهران
    ۱۹ آذر ۱۳۸۷ at ۴:۴۵ ب.ظ

    ممنونم

    مطالب خلاصه و به درد بخور بود.

  • جواد توکلی
    ۲۳ آذر ۱۳۸۷ at ۱:۵۷ ق.ظ

    شق شق شق شق شق شق.دارم برات دس میزنم . دمت گرم باحال بود . اگه 2577 هم داری بزار
    عبد
    با تشکر
    نگاهی به LM2577 انداختم، به نظر مداری ساده و تقریبا شبیه LM2576 دارد با این تفاوت که Step-Up است. احتمالا مشکلی در ساخت مدار برای LM2577 نخواهید داشت.
    موفق باشید

  • طاهران
    ۲۵ آذر ۱۳۸۷ at ۱۲:۱۵ ب.ظ

    سلام

    باز هم ممنون از توضیحات داده شده .

    3 سئوال

    1- مدار فوق برای خروجی 12 ولت با همان قطعات مورد تایید است .

    2- اگر خروجی را 12 ولت 3 آمپر بگیریم آیا نیازی به هیت سینگ برای رگولاتور هست ؟

    3- اگه جریانی بالاتر از 3 آمپر بخواهیم تا 5 آمپر مدار شما جوابگو می باشد ؟

    خیلی ممنونم

    عبد
    ۱. بله LM2576 مدل ۱۲ ولتی نیز دارد، سلف را با توجه به جریان و حداکثر ولتاژ ورودی از روی دیتا شیت مشخص کنید. من نگاهی که انداختم به نظرم حدود 68uH باید باشد. مقدار خازن خروجی نیز با توجه پارامتر‌های مدار شما به ویژه مقدار ریپل ولتاژ قابل قبول در خروجی مشخص می‌شود البته خیلی حساس نیست و مقادیر بین ۲۲۰ تا ۱۰۰۰ میکروفاراد معقول است.

    ۲. مقدار توان تلف شده به efficiency بر می‌گردد، من نگاهی به دیتا شیت انداختم در ولتاژ‌های ورودی حدود ۲۰ ولتی و برای ۳ آمپر بازده حدود ۸۵ درصد است، این مقدار بازده این معنی است که شما باید توان تلف کردن 12*3*0.15=5.4 وات را داشته باشید که بعید است بدون یک هیت‌سینک مناسب بتوان این مقدار توان را تلف کرد.

    ۳. این تراشه که این توان را ندارد، ولی تراشه‌های مشابه‌ای وجود دارد به عنوان مثال LM2577 البته روش‌های دیگری هم هست مثلا استفاده از تراشه MC33063 با ترانزیستور خارجی. البته بگم من تجربه خیلی کمی دارم و ممکن است خیلی روش‌های بهتری نیز برای این کار وجود داشته باشد.
    امیدوارم مفید باشد.

  • علی اصغر
    ۱۶ بهمن ۱۳۸۷ at ۱:۴۴ ق.ظ

    سلام اگر بحث جریان دهی هست خوب میتونید با قرار دادن ترانزیستور قدرت به عنوان بافر در خرو جی مشکل را حل کنید!
    عبد
    نه فکرن نکنم بتوان به راحتی به این تراشه یک ترانزیستر قدرت متصل کرد چون خود تراشه برای اتصال ترانزیستر خارجی، پایه‌ای فراهم نکرده است. به عنوان مثال تراشه MC33063 را می‌توان با یک ترانزیستور خارجی به کار برد.

  • حسین
    ۳ فروردین ۱۳۸۸ at ۱:۰۴ ب.ظ

    من نیاز به یه مدار افزاینده ولتاژ 7.4 ولت به 12 ولت دارم بیشتر از یکدهم آمپر هم جریان نمیکشه.
    ممنون میشم کمک کنید

    عبد
    شرمنده که دیر پاسخ می‌دهم. یک تراشه می‌شناسم MC34063 است که می‌توانید با آن یک افزایش دهنده ولتاژ درست کنید. من برای یک کاربرد خاص مبدل 12 به 180 ولت درست کردم و احتمالا برای نیاز شما نیز مناسب است.

  • محسن
    ۱۵ اردیبهشت ۱۳۸۸ at ۶:۳۶ ب.ظ

    سلام خواستم یک تشکر فوق العاده از شما داشته باشم
    خدا خیرتون بده از اینکه لینک boost و buck را در نوشته هاتان گذاشته بودید
    باز هم ممنون

  • مزدک
    ۲۳ شهریور ۱۳۸۸ at ۳:۴۳ ب.ظ

    چاکر هر چی مرده

  • Mahsa
    ۲۷ آذر ۱۳۸۸ at ۸:۲۶ ب.ظ

    Daste golet dard nakone,kheili be dardam khord,akhe proje man LM267X bud.
    Mer30

  • مریم
    ۱۰ دی ۱۳۸۸ at ۱۰:۰۸ ب.ظ

    با سلام
    میخواستم بدونم این سلفو چطوری درست کنم
    در بازار موجود است؟؟
    ممنونم

  • سعید
    ۱۸ بهمن ۱۳۸۸ at ۲:۵۴ ب.ظ

    من یه مبدل میخوام که12 ولت ماشین را به 8.5 ولت تبدیل کنه ( برای استفاده پلی استیشن در ماشین) که 5.6 امپر (ماکزیمم) جریان میکشه ممنون میشم راهنمایی کنید

  • محمد جواد
    ۱۰ اردیبهشت ۱۳۸۹ at ۱۰:۵۷ ب.ظ

    مطالب خیلی باحال بود.من رشتم تکنیکه به یه مدار منبع تغذیه سوئیچینگ نیاز دارم اساسی.استادم 10 نمره گذاشته واسه این پروژه.تورو خدا کمکم کنین!!!!!!
    شمارمو میدم اگه کسی نقشه داشت لطف کنه زنگ بزنه!
    09353365046
    جبران میکنم!!!

نوشتن نظر